LAGRANGE COUNTY, Ind. -- The LaGrange County Sheriff's Department reports deputies responded to a two-vehicle crash which occurred near 5410 South S.R. 5 in Topeka on Thursday, June 27, at 5:28 a.m.

The report states a 2012 Dodge Caravan, driven by 74-year-old James Goodwin of Syracuse, was traveling south on S.R. 5 when it's believed Goodwin fell asleep and crossed the center line into the northbound lane.

A 2002 Pontiac Montana, driven by 61-year-old Martin Macias Rodriguez of Ligonier, was traveling northbound on S.R. 5 approaching Goodwin.

Rodriguez told deputies he attempted to avoid the crash, however, was unsuccessful and Goodwin struck the Pontiac on the right-side of the front-end.

One passenger, identified as 58-year-old Rafael Beccerra, with Rodriguez suffered multiple injuries and was taken to Parkview LaGrange Hospital. Beccerra was positioned in the right rear seat at the time of the collision.

A second passenger in the Pontiac, identified as 53-year-old Abel Dominguez Salazar, was in the right front passenger seat at the time of the collision.

Salzar was entrapped and extracted by Topeka Fire Department.

Salazar became unresponsive on scene, and despite life saving measures, Salazar was pronounced dead at the scene.

The Indiana State Police performed a full crash reconstruction, and the crash remains under investigation.
